Summary

Amends the Illinois Secure Choice Savings Program Act. Provides that the Act applies to employers with at least one employee, rather than fewer than 25 employees. Provides for automatic increases in contributions. Makes changes regarding penalties for employers who fail, without reasonable cause, to enroll an employee in the Program. Provides that, for purposes of the penalties, the Department of Revenue shall determine total employee count for employers using the annual average from employer-reported quarterly data. Provides that the Department may provide notice regarding penalties in an electronic format to be determined by the Department. Provides that penalty provisions shall become operative by January 1, 2021, rather than 9 months after the Illinois Secure Choice Savings Board notifies the Director of Revenue that the Program has been implemented.
